Product Description:
Methyl chroman-2-carboxylate is primarily utilized in the field of organic synthesis as a key intermediate for the development of various bioactive compounds. It plays a significant role in the synthesis of pharmaceuticals, particularly in the creation of molecules with potential therapeutic effects. Its structure is often exploited in the design of drugs targeting cardiovascular diseases, neurological disorders, and inflammation. Additionally, it serves as a building block in the production of agrochemicals, contributing to the development of pesticides and herbicides. Its versatility in chemical reactions makes it a valuable component in research and industrial applications aimed at discovering new materials and compounds with specific biological or chemical properties.
